Homemade Macaroni and Cheese

Step away from the box and into this adult version of the childhood classic.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Course Main Course
Cuisine American
Servings 8 servings

Ingredients
  

  • 8 oz pasta of choice (macaroni, cavatappi, etc) uncooked
  • 2 tbsp. butter
  • 2 tbsp. flour
  • ½ tsp. salt
  • ¼ tsp. garlic powder
  • 1 c. whole milk
  • ¼ c. sour cream or Greek yogurt
  • 2 c. shredded sharp cheddar cheese

Instructions
 

  • Start by cooking the noodles according to the package directions for al dente. When the noodles are done, drain and set aside. I like to add a little butter and give them a good toss so that they don't all stick together.
  • Next, in a small bowl, mix the flour, sea salt, and garlic powder together and set aside. Then, in a medium-sized sa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. When the butter is melted, whisk in the flour mixture and cook for a minute or until the mixture is slightly brown. When the flour mixture is golden, whisk in the milk. Continue to whisk until the mixture is smooth and has no lumps. Then add the sour cream and continue whisking. Cook the mixture on medium-high heat for 3-5 minutes so that it thickens but does not boil.
  • When the mixture is thick enough that it sticks to the back of a spatula or spoon, reduce the heat to low and add in the cheese. Mix the cheese in until it's melted and fully incorporated and smooth. Add more salt or seasoning if desired, then add in the cooked pasta and toss until the pasta is evenly coated. Remove from heat and allow to cool for about 5 minutes. This will allow the sauce to thicken and stick to the noodles. Serve and enjoy!
